As both Andrea and Natalie show up for Ometepe, and Julie and Mike arrive from Zapatera.........Matt and Krista then enter the forum. Probst tells the two that there are three bags with a ball in each of them. The idea is to use the grappling hook, grab onto a bag and pull it back, once all three bags are back, then grab the ball out of the bag, place it into the puzzle and weave the ball in and around the maze till the finishing hole of which they place the ball into. If the ball falls into any of the other holes along the way, then the ball gets placed at the beginning of the puzzle and they do it all again. The first one to finish, stays on Redemption. Krista is the first one to get all three bags.........but Matt finishes the maze first and Krista is then completely gone from the game for good. After both tribes enter the Immunity forum, Probst decides to play the devil’s advocate and ask Mike if there is some animosity on the tribes and Mike agrees that today should be a good challenge......then Jeff brings Phillip’s animals into it........meaning the tattoos on Phil’s arms..........he says that he’s bringing both into the challenge which brings a resounding forearm smack from Steve.........yea, yea.........way to bring the devil’s advocate stance into things Probst............LOL. So the idea of the challenge is for 2 tribe members on each tribe to be responsible for launching balls into the air.........the other tribes members are to catch the ball, no matter the color...........the first one to five wins. Sarita is the one sitting out for Zapatera. For Ometepe it is Phil and Natalie on the ball sling. For Zapa, it is David and Stephanie. Ometepe won 5-0 with Grant scoring 4 and Rob 1. The reward for Ometepe was to spend some time away from camp enjoying a picnic lunch. Zapa went back to their camp to sort out who was going to be going home that night.
